Default "noisey feedback tells"

I have the following entry repeating in my voip syslog:
"Warning: Noisy feedback tells: pid= req_src_ip= req_src_port=..."
I also have my sip trunk occasionally going down - once every few days -
for no reason and I have to restart it manually to get it back up. I've
searched on google but cannot find an explanation of what "Noisy feedback
tells" actually means or if it has anything to do with the sip trunk going
down and if there's a solution to it.
thanks for any pointers.
